Output 8bc24cb577358611f72caf7a37a0502ac688f32f88b772dbe04f415a31afaa2e:4

value
38975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ca1ae8deea3b048f761d0762f2a184e17496129c OP_EQUAL
address
3L7ef1U3mYMkqhH8fbYwWMHkaJmJxjspuo
transaction
8bc24cb577358611f72caf7a37a0502ac688f32f88b772dbe04f415a31afaa2e
spent
true